Servers
The H.264 appliance is also a streaming server and can be controlled by a remote decoder 
client via RTSP and RTCP protocols. In server mode, a served program does not become active on 
the network until requested by a client. The client may be a software player like StreamPlayer or 
QuickTime on a PC or a Macintosh. The user requests a stream from the encoder by 
directing the decoder client to issue an RTSP request to the URL of the VBrick H.264 
encoder. The client and the VBrick then go through a sequence of RTSP messages to direct 
the H.264 encoder to send the program to that client. A server can be configured to include 
unicast video or audio or video and audio and you can configure up to three servers per 
program. The server also accepts RTSP interleaved and HTTP tunneled requests from a 
client.
External Announce
This section is used to announce RTSP streams to a 
network device outside of the broadcast domain.
Use Global Announce IP and Port Use Announce IP Address for Transmitters and
Announce Port defined on Program Configuration > 
Global page. If checked, the Destination and Port 
fields are greyed out.
Destination IP Address
The destination IP Address or Host Name the 
announcement is sent to. If using an EtherneTV 
Portal Server, enter the Portal Server IP address. If 
using a reflector, enter the reflector server IP address.
Port
The destination port the announcement is sent to.
URL
The URL of the reflector (i.e the source of the 
reflected stream). This URL is embedded in the 
announcement.
